草庐IT

版补丁

全部标签

【Shell 命令集合 文件管理】Linux 补丁文件应用命令 patch命令使用指南

目录标题描述描述语法选项示例注意事项语法格式参数说明错误情况注意事项底层实现示例示例一示例二示例三示例四示例五示例六示例七结语Shell命令专栏:LinuxShell命令全解析描述在Linux中,patch命令用于将补丁文件应用到源代码文件中,从而实现对源代码的修改。patch命令的详细描述如下:描述patch命令用于将补丁文件应用到源代码文件中,以实现对源代码的修改。补丁文件通常是由开发者或者社区提供的,用于修复源代码中的错误或者添加新功能。语法patch[选项][源代码文件][补丁文件]选项-p:指定路径剥离级别,用于去除补丁文件中的路径前缀。通常在补丁文件中会包含源代码文件的相对路径,使

ios - 带参数的 Alamofire 图像上传和带补丁方法的 AuthToken header

这里是我使用的alamofire代码params是一个字典[String:Any]Alamofire.upload(multipartFormData:{MultipartFormDatainfor(key,value)inparams{ifletimage=valueas?UIImage{ifletimageData=UIImageJPEGRepresentation(image,0.2){MultipartFormData.append(imageData,withName:"image",fileName:"file.jpg",mimeType:"image/jpg")}}els

Apple 补丁积极利用 iOS、macOS 零日漏洞

苹果周四对其旗舰iOS和macOS平台推出了紧急更新,以修复两个被广泛利用的安全缺陷。这些漏洞已在最新的iOS16.6.1和macOSVentura13.5.2版本中修复,由多伦多大学Munk学院的公民实验室负责,表明该漏洞被用于商业监控间谍软件产品。多伦多大学蒙克学院的公民实验室积极跟踪PSOA(私营部门攻击者)以及销售黑客和漏洞利用工具和服务的公司不断扩大的市场。根据库比蒂诺安全响应团队的建议,这两个缺陷都可以通过被操纵的图像文件来利用来发起代码执行攻击。来自公告:CVE-2023-41064(ImageIO) —处理恶意制作的图像可能会导致任意代码执行。苹果公司获悉有报告称此问题可能已被

ios - 适用于 iOS 和 Swift 3.0 的等效 Android 9 补丁(多个可拉伸(stretch)区域)

我是Swift和iOS的新手。在Android中,我们可以轻松地拉伸(stretch)图像并将一些内容放入该图像中,但我没有找到适用于iOS的任何等效项。我找到了很多使用resizableImage(withCapInsets)方法的教程/帖子,但这并不是我想要的。看这张图片:区域2、4、5、6和8将被拉伸(stretch),并且只有它们。使用Android9补丁,我可以定义多个可拉伸(stretch)区域,如下所示:这里,只有红色区域是可拉伸(stretch)的。这个方法对于保持绿色区域固定非常有用,但是用resizableImage(withCapInsets)是做不到的。此外,借

构建patch补丁并提交git和rpm软件包验证

目录一:建立patch补丁和提交git二.rpm软件包验证一:建立patch补丁和提交git进入项目页面,复制ssh链接,gitclone到本地例如:cd~;mkdirold;cdold;gitclone*****************************;在根目录创建rpmbuild文件夹,并在内创建SPEC和SOURCES文件:mkdirrpmbuild/SPEC-p;mkdirrpmbuild/SOURCES-p;将项目中的.spec文件拷贝到SPEC文件夹中,将项目的所有文件拷贝到SOURCES文件中:例如,项目文件夹名为proj:cp~/old/proj/*.specSPEC;

iOS Assistive Touch 用黑色补丁弄乱屏幕

我有一个UITableView,每个UITableViewCell都有一个像背景UIView一样的黑卡。黑卡并非完全不透明,而是具有0.6的alpha。当我上下移动滚动条时,一切看起来都很好,没有问题。当我在UITableView上四处移动AssistiveTouch时,事情变得一团糟。AssistiveTouch只会在它移动的地方留下黑色补丁,黑色补丁会一直保留,直到我再次滚动我的UITableView。有没有人遇到过这样的问题?是否有任何解决方法/破解方法可以避免这种情况?额外:当我尝试截取屏幕截图时,它会消失。这就是我四处移动AssistiveTouch时发生的情况。它应该是这样

java - 如何在集成了 Jigsaw 的情况下为 OpenJDK 9 打补丁?

在Jigsaw之前,替换OpenJDK中的一个或多个类非常容易(执行一些测试或做出贡献)。我可以从OpenJDK源复制一个原始文件,例如java/util/ArrayList.java到src/java/util/,添加我想要的任何更改,然后编译它通常(输出到mypatch目录):$javac.exesrc\java\util\ArrayList.java-dmypatch之后,我可以使用-Xbootclasspath/p启动JVM,用修补后的ArrayList替换原来的ArrayList:$java-Xbootclasspath/p:mypatchMyTestClass然而,自从Ji

【德哥说库系列】-Oracle 19C RAC 应用RU19补丁

📢📢📢📣📣📣哈喽!大家好,我是【IT邦德】,江湖人称jeames007,10余年DBA及大数据工作经验一位上进心十足的【大数据领域博主】!😜😜😜中国DBA联盟(ACDU)成员,目前服务于工业互联网擅长主流Oracle、MySQL、PG、高斯及Greenplum运维开发,备份恢复,安装迁移,性能优化、故障应急处理等。✨如果有对【数据库】感兴趣的【小可爱】,欢迎关注【IT邦德】💞💞💞❤️❤️❤️感谢各位大可爱小可爱!❤️❤️❤️文章目录前言📣1.补丁集说明📣2.升级OPatch✨2.1升级oracle用户OPatch✨2.2升级grid用户OPatch📣3.验证OracleInventory📣4.

Typora for mac 注册激活教程,无需下载任何补丁(2023.07.22更新)

文章目录说明1.找到**LicenseIndex.180dd4c7.5dc16d09.chunk.js**文件2.修改LicenseIndex.180dd4c7.5dc16d09.chunk.js文件3.手动激活说明不需要下载任何补丁且操作简便通过修改用户是否被激活状态的判断达成激活状态因是修改本地判断,每次打开注册页面即可1.找到LicenseIndex.180dd4c7.5dc16d09.chunk.js文件打开Terminal输入以下内容cd/Applications/Typora.app/Contents/Resources/TypeMark/page-dist/static/js&&

python - 使用 __init__.py 模拟补丁

我的代码组织如下:目录/A.py:fromXimportYclassA:...目录/__init__.py:from.AimportA__all__=['A']测试/test_A.py:classtest_A:@patch("dir.A.Y")deftest(self,mock_Y):....在运行tests/test_A.py时,我(如预期的那样)得到错误:AttributeError:doesnothavetheattribute'Y'问题是@patch("dir.A.y")试图在类dir.A.A中找到Y,而不是在模块dir.A(它实际存在的位置)。这显然是因为我的__init__